    Broadband Subscriber Management PPPoE Layer 3 Wholesale Topology and Configuration Elements

    The network topology for the subscriber management PPPoE Layer 3 wholesale solution includes configuring separate routing instances for individual retailers that use a portion of the router.

    To explain the concept, but to limit complexity, this solution provides a configuration with one wholesaler and only two retailers. Figure 1 illustrates a basic PPPoE Layer 3 wholesale topology model from which you can expand.

    When you are configuring a PPPoE Layer 3 wholesale network solution, the following configuration elements are required:

    • Subscriber network VLAN configuration
    • Addressing server or addressing server access configuration
    • RADIUS server access configuration
    • Dynamic profile configuration for default (wholesaler) access
    • Routing instance configuration for individual retailers
    • Group configuration and forwarding options for the network
    • Core network configuration

    This implementation of PPPoE Layer 3 wholesale supports the following:

    • Dynamic PPPoE interface creation.
    • Static VLAN use only.
    • AAA server assignment of subscribers to different routing instances within the same (default) logical system only.
